Everything what you eat plays an important part in how you look and feel. A balanced diet is important to whole body! Eating plenty of the right foods can help with your daily beauty regimen.
Main tips:
- Eat plenty of fresh fruits and vegetables. Nuts and whole grain will help your skin keep glowing as well.
- Try to eat less fried and processed foods, avoid sweetened fizzy drinks - these products contain many toxins and additives that can stand in the way of glowing skin!
- Stay well hydrated - water is no. 1 beauty product to me! It is essential to good health. Recommended beverages intake for women - 2 liters per day, men - about 3 liters.
Drinks for Glowing skin:
Green tea is a perfect drink when you want to reduce redness or irritation of the skin.
Freshly squeezed juice restores your skin health. Especially recommended orange, lemon, papaya juice, they are rich in Vitamin C, full of antioxidants.
Foods for Glowing skin:
Deeply colored berries (blueberries, black currants etc.) are loaded with antioxidants, which are important for healthy skin.
Mangoes are rich in Vitamin A, which the bpdy can also extract from beta-carotene, is vital for glowing skin.
Brown rice are rich in ceramides and help your skin maintain its moisture naturally.
Zinc is mineral that increase production of collagene and improve the immune system. For more zinc eat Oysters and other seafood.
The Omega-3 fatty acids found in cold-water fish (salmon, tuna, sardines, mackerel) slow down the wrinkling process.
